The assistant MEL Officer will be responsible for designing, implementing, and managing the Monitoring, Evaluation, and Learning (MEL) framework for the EYE-C program. This role will ensure that project activities and outcomes are effectively tracked, evaluated, and reported in line with IWCA Uganda, IWCA Global, and donor requirements. The MEL Officer will also contribute to adaptive learning, knowledge sharing, and evidence-based decision-making to enhance the impact of the program in Uganda’s coffee value chain.
Key Responsibilities
Monitoring & Evaluation Framework Development
- Develop and implement an MEL framework aligned with EYE-C reporting guidelines, IWCA Uganda and donor reporting requirements.
- Establish clear performance indicators and methodologies for data collection, ensuring gender-disaggregated data tracking.
- Develop data collection tools and ensure alignment with EYE-C and IWCA’s MEL standards.
Data Collection, Analysis & Reporting
- Conduct baseline, midline, and endline assessments to measure program progress and impact.
- Collect, clean, and analyze project data, ensuring accuracy and reliability.
- Prepare periodic reports (monthly, quarterly, annual) for submission to:
- Project Manager (internal reporting)
- IWCA Uganda Country Coordinator (national-level reporting)
- Consortium partners and donors (as per grant requirements).
- Document success stories, best practices, and lessons learned to contribute to EYE-C and IWCA’s knowledge-sharing efforts.
Learning & Adaptive Management
- Organize learning sessions with project staff and stakeholders to facilitate real-time adaptation based on MEL findings.
- Contribute to IWCA’s knowledge management systems, ensuring program insights are shared across other partners.
- Support development of case studies, impact reports, and MEL presentations for internal and external audiences.
Compliance, Capacity Building & Field Support
- Ensure compliance with donor MEL guidelines, IWCA Uganda’s reporting framework.
- Train project staff, consortium partners, and community facilitators on MEL tools, data collection, and reporting standards.
- Conduct regular field visits to verify data accuracy, monitor progress, and provide technical support to project teams.
Qualifications & Experience
- Bachelor’s degree in Monitoring & Evaluation, Statistics, Development Studies, Agricultural Economics, or a related field.
- At least 2-4 years of experience in MEL for development projects, preferably in agriculture, coffee, or women’s empowerment programs.
- Strong quantitative and qualitative data analysis skills, with experience using data management software.
- Experience in designing and implementing MEL frameworks for multi-stakeholder, donor-funded programs.
- Proven experience in report writing and donor reporting.
Preferred Skills & Competencies
- Knowledge of Uganda’s coffee sector, agricultural development programs, and value chain analysis.
- Strong understanding of gender-responsive MEL principles and women’s economic empowerment frameworks.
- Experience working with consortium projects and multi-partner MEL reporting structures.
- Excellent communication, facilitation, and stakeholder engagement skills.
- Proficiency in English and local Ugandan languages is an added advantage.
